About

Shaya A. Alshaya is a researcher focused on advancing the simulation and control of robotic systems, particularly flexible robot arms. His work addresses the critical challenge of accurately modeling complex, uncertain mechanical systems used in industrial automation. Alshaya’s major contributions include a comparative study of computer-aided engineering techniques for robot arm applications (2020, 6 citations), which evaluates methods for improving the precision of simulations for arms driven by Brushless DC Motors. He further advanced the field with his work on co-simulation improvement for uncertain flexible robot arms (2019, 3 citations), developing techniques to enhance the reliability of virtual prototyping in the presence of system uncertainties. These studies are foundational for engineers seeking to bridge the gap between theoretical models and real-world robotic performance, enabling more efficient design and control of flexible manipulators. Alshaya’s research is particularly valuable for students and practitioners in robotics and mechatronics, offering practical insights into the integration of simulation tools for complex, high-precision applications.
